commit:     792d8f2c5fe18c131fc63df1dda88c4d791eb5bf
Author:     Sam James <sam <AT> gentoo <DOT> org>
AuthorDate: Sat Sep  3 22:09:15 2022 +0000
Commit:     Sam James <sam <AT> gentoo <DOT> org>
CommitDate: Sat Sep  3 22:09:19 2022 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=792d8f2c

sci-biology/augustus: respect CC, CXX

Closes: https://bugs.gentoo.org/832187
Signed-off-by: Sam James <sam <AT> gentoo.org>

 sci-biology/augustus/augustus-3.4.0-r2.ebuild | 7 +++++--
 1 file changed, 5 insertions(+), 2 deletions(-)

diff --git a/sci-biology/augustus/augustus-3.4.0-r2.ebuild 
b/sci-biology/augustus/augustus-3.4.0-r2.ebuild
index abd32ec0ac0c..30b3d7d0a6f8 100644
--- a/sci-biology/augustus/augustus-3.4.0-r2.ebuild
+++ b/sci-biology/augustus/augustus-3.4.0-r2.ebuild
@@ -5,7 +5,7 @@ EAPI=8
 
 DOCS_BUILDER="doxygen"
 DOCS_CONFIG_NAME="doxygen.conf"
-inherit docs
+inherit docs toolchain-funcs
 
 DESCRIPTION="Eukaryotic gene predictor"
 HOMEPAGE="https://bioinf.uni-greifswald.de/augustus/";
@@ -32,7 +32,10 @@ RDEPEND="
 DEPEND="${RDEPEND}"
 
 src_compile() {
-       default
+       tc-export CC CXX
+
+       emake LINK.cc="$(tc-getCXX)"
+
        docs_compile
 }
 

Reply via email to